Title
Permission granted to the Assistant Commissioner of Public Works/Engineering to apply for the State of Wisconsin Urban Nonpoint Source & Storm Water Program Construction Grant for the Mound Avenue Underground Detention and Treatment Project
 
Whereas, the City of Racine desires to receive grant funding from the Wisconsin Department of Natural Resources (WDNR) pursuant to ss. 281.65 or 281.66, Wis. Stats., and chs. NR 151, 153, and 155, Wis. Adm. Code, for the purpose of implementing measures to control nonpoint source water pollution; and
 
Whereas, the City of Racine agrees to contribute the local share (also called "match") needed for projects that are ultimately grant-funded by the WDNR; and
 
Now, therefore, be it resolved, that the City of Racine authorizes the Assistant Commissioner of Public Works/Engineering to submit a signed grant application to the WDNR.
 
Further resolved, that the City of Racine authorizes the Assistant Commissioner of Public Works/Engineering to submit a signed Environmental Hazard Assessment form to the WDNR, if applicable.
 
Further resolved, that the City of Racine authorizes the Assistant Commissioner of Public Works/Engineering to sign a grant agreement between the City of Racine and the WDNR.
 
Further resolved, that the City of Racine authorizes the Assistant Commissioner of Public Works/Engineering to submit signed quarterly and final report forms to the WDNR.
 
Further resolved, that the City of Racine authorizes the Assistant Commissioner of Public Works/Engineering to submit signed grant reimbursement requests to the WDNR.
 
Fiscal Note:  There is a $200,200 match required on the part of the City (Grant Control No. 2010-021).
